Renting a Automotive for a Long-Term Stay: What You Ought to Know

 
When planning a long-term keep in a new city or country, reliable transportation becomes a top priority. Renting a automobile for an extended interval can offer larger flexibility, comfort, and even cost financial savings compared to day by day or weekly rentals. Nonetheless, long-term car rentals come with unique considerations that can impact your total experience. Understanding the ins and outs of this option will assist you make smarter choices and avoid common pitfalls.
 
 
Why Select a Long-Term Automotive Rental?
 
 
Long-term automobile leases are perfect for enterprise travelers on extended assignments, digital nomads, expats, or anyone relocating temporarily. Instead of relying on public transport or costly ride-hailing services, having your own vehicle provides freedom to discover the world at your own pace. Additionally, long-term leases typically come with discounted rates compared to shorter leases, making them more economical in the long run.
 
 
Evaluate Long-Term Rental Options
 
 
Not all rental companies supply the same terms for long-term agreements. Some concentrate on extended rentals and may supply month-to-month rates, upkeep coverage, and mileage packages. When comparing providers, look beyond the day by day rate. Consider total costs including taxes, insurance, fuel policies, mileage limits, and any additional fees.
 
 
Some major rental corporations supply subscription-style services where you pay a flat month-to-month rate covering everything from maintenance to roadside assistance. These packages can be particularly helpful for those who don’t want the effort of managing varied vehicle expenses individually.
 
 
Mileage Limits and Utilization Policies
 
 
One critical factor in long-term automotive leases is the mileage policy. Many firms set a month-to-month mileage cap, with additional costs for exceeding it. Make positive you estimate your likely driving distance and choose a plan that aligns with your needs. In case your travel entails day by day commuting or regional trips, unlimited mileage options could also be price the extra upfront cost.
 
 
Also, check the fine print for usage restrictions. Some leases limit driving to sure states or regions, while others prohibit off-road use or commercial driving. Breaking these guidelines may void your agreement or lead to hefty penalties.
 
 
Understand the Insurance Options
 
 
Insurance is one other essential consideration for long-term automotive rentals. Rental corporations typically provide basic coverage, but it is probably not enough to your whole stay. Depending in your destination, you is perhaps legally required to hold additional liability insurance.
 
 
Before buying the rental firm’s insurance, check if your personal auto coverage or credit card presents coverage for long-term rentals. However, note that almost all credit card benefits are capped at 30 days, so longer leases might require separate policies. Some companies provide month-to-month insurance add-ons specifically tailored for extended use.
 
 
Vehicle Maintenance and Assist
 
 
One of many benefits of long-term leases is that upkeep is often included. This can save you both money and time, particularly when you're using the vehicle regularly. Ensure the rental agreement clearly outlines what maintenance is covered and whether or not replacement vehicles are provided if repairs are needed.
 
 
Many rental providers supply 24/7 roadside help with long-term contracts, which is an added layer of security in case of breakdowns or emergencies. It is wise to confirm the small print of this service before committing.
 
 
Plan for Flexibility
 
 
Life plans can change, especially during long-term stays. Whether your journey is shortened or extended, having flexibility in your rental contract is crucial. Choose providers that enable early returns or extensions without high penalties. Make sure you get any flexibility terms in writing to avoid misunderstandings later.
 
 
Inspect the Vehicle Thoroughly
 
 
Before driving off, examine the automobile completely and take photos or videos of any current damage. This documentation can protect you from disputes when returning the vehicle. For extended leases, periodic inspections are additionally advisable to ensure the automobile remains in good condition throughout your stay.
 
 
Final Suggestions
 
 
Renting a automotive for a long-term stay can enhance your mobility and comfort, however only if approached with careful planning. Review your contract in detail, understand your insurance responsibilities, and choose a rental plan that fits both your budget and lifestyle. A well-chosen long-term rental can turn a temporary stay right into a seamless experience.
